CINNAMON SUGAR CRISPS



Cinnamon Sugar Crisps image

This is the easiest, yummiest snack around. It definitely satisfies a sweet tooth.

Provided by KELLYNDOUG

Categories     Desserts

Time 15m

Yield 32

Number Of Ingredients 3

32 (3.5 inch square) wonton wrappers
1 ½ tablespoons margarine, melted
3 tablespoons cinnamon sugar

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
  • Lay the wonton wrappers out flat on a baking sheet. Brush evenly with melted margarine. Sprinkle 1/4 teaspoon of cinnamon sugar over the top of each one.
  • Bake for 5 minutes in the preheated oven, or until crisp. Remove from baking sheets to cool on wire racks.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 32.2 calories, Carbohydrate 5.8 g, Cholesterol 0.7 mg, Fat 0.6 g, Fiber 0.1 g, Protein 0.8 g, SaturatedFat 0.1 g, Sodium 51.6 mg

CINNAMON CRISPS



Cinnamon Crisps image

Very crisp, crunchy and cinnamony.

Provided by Jeannie

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Drop Cookie Recipes

Yield 30

Number Of Ingredients 8

½ cup butter, softened
½ cup shortening
1 ⅓ cups white sugar
2 eggs
2 cups all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on baking soda
2 ½ cups cornflakes cereal

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(205 degrees C).
  • Crush the corn flakes (should yield about 1 1/4 cups).
  • Cream the butter or margarine with the shortening. Add the eggs and the sugar and beat until fluffy. Stir in the flour, cinnamon and baking soda, mixing well. Stir in the corn flakes.
  • Drop by spoonfuls onto ungreased cookie sheets and bake at 400 degrees F (205 degrees C) for about 9 minutes or until light brown. Let stand for 1 minute then cool on wire racks.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 135.6 calories, Carbohydrate 17.4 g, Cholesterol 20.5 mg, Fat 6.9 g, Fiber 0.4 g, Protein 1.5 g, SaturatedFat 2.9 g, Sodium 85.5 mg, Sugar 9.2 g

STICKY CRISPY ORANGE SHRIMP



Sticky Crispy Orange Shrimp image

The inspiration for this recipe is a dish called orange chicken that the family loves from their favorite take-out restaurant in Tulsa. Here the chicken has been substituted with shrimp, a perfect vehicle for citrus flavors.

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 35m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 19

1/2 cup orange juice
1 tablespoon grated ginger
1 tablespoon honey
1 tablespoon soy sauce
1 teaspoon cornstarch
1/2 teaspoon crushed red pepper
Splash of rice vinegar
Splash of sesame oil
Pinch kosher salt
1 clove garlic, grated
Vegetable oil, for frying
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ons kosher salt
1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
3 large eggs
1 1/2 cups panko breadcrumbs
1 pound peeled and deveined jumbo shrimp, butterflied and tails removed
Rice, for serving
2 scallions, sliced thin, for garnish

Steps:

  • For the sauce: Put the orange juice, ginger, honey, soy sauce, cornstarch, crushed red pepper, vinegar, sesame oil, salt and garlic in a small nonstick skillet over medium heat and whisk thoroughly to incorporate the cornstarch into the liquid. If you have a few lumps remaining, that is fine. Heat until bubbling and starting to thicken, about 5 minutes. Remove from the heat and set aside.
  • For the crispy shrimp: Heat about 1/2 inch of vegetable oil in a nonstick skillet over medium heat to 350 degrees F.
  • Add the flour, salt and pepper to a shallow dish. Crack the eggs into a second shallow dish and beat well. Place the panko in a third dish. Bread the shrimp by dipping them first in the flour mixture and shaking off any excess, then in the egg and finally in the breadcrumbs, pressing to make sure each shrimp has an even coating.
  • Fry the shrimp in 2 batches, flipping halfway through, until golden, 1 to 2 minutes per side. Drain on a paper towel-lined plate.
  • Before serving, add the sauce to the bottom of a bowl. Add the shrimp and toss gently to coat. Serve over rice and garnish with the sliced scallions.

ORANGE CINNAMON CRISPS



Orange Cinnamon Crisps image

I made this easy cookie last night with my 3-year old DS and our 3 Year old little neighbor girl and they turned out awesome! They taste so Christmas-y!

Provided by ntludu

Categories     Drop Cookies

Time 25m

Yield 3 Dozen

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 cup sugar
1 cup shortening
1 egg
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 1/2 tablespoons orange zest (From One Large Orage)
1 tablespoon orange juice
2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up sugar
2 teaspoons cinnamon

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 Degrees.
  • Beat 1 Cup Sugar, Shortening, Egg, Vanilla and Orange Zest.
  • Add Orange Juice.
  • Stir in Flour, Soda, and Salt.
  • Shape dough into walnut sized balls. Combine remaining sugar and cinnamon.
  • Dip balls in cinnamon-sugar mixture and place on ungreased baking sheet.
  • Flatten cookies with the bottom of a glass dipped in cinnamon-sugar mixture.
  • Bake 10 to 15 minutes or until delicately browned.
  • ADDITIONALLY, I tried this over the weekend using lime juice and zest and rolled them in plain white sugar and they were out-of-this-world!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 1342.7, Fat 71, SaturatedFat 17.8, Cholesterol 70.5, Sodium 623.4, Carbohydrate 165.6, Fiber 4, Sugar 84.3, Protein 13

CREPES WITH ORANGES AND ALMONDS



Crepes With Oranges And Almonds image

Provided by Molly O'Neill

Categories     dessert, side dish

Time 25m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 large navel orange
1/4 cup sugar
1/3 cup freshly squeezed orange juice
2 tablespoons Grand Marnier or Cointreau
3 tablespoons unsalted butter
1/4 teaspoon ground ginger
8 dessert crepes (recipe follows)
2 tablespoons brandy
1/3 cup toasted sliced almonds
Powdered sugar for garnish

Steps:

  • Using a paring knife, peel the orange, cutting deeply enough to remove the outer layer of white pith. Working over a bowl, free each segment by cutting in around the membrane, angling the knife toward the center. Set the orange segments aside.
  • Place a large, heavy skillet over medium heat and add the sugar. Cook, stirring occasionally with a metal fork, until the sugar is melted and golden brown. Remove from the heat and carefully add the orange juice, Grand Marnier, butter and ginger. (The mixture will sputter.) Return the mixture to the heat and stir until smooth.
  • One at a time, place the crepes in the pan, coat with the sauce, fold into quarters with tongs and move toward the edge of the pan. Add the orange segments to the pan.
  • Add the brandy to the pan, wait 30 seconds for it to become warm and ignite it with a match. When the flames die, garnish with the almonds, sprinkle lightly with powdered sugar and serve.

Nutrition Facts : @context http, Calories 253, UnsaturatedFat 8 grams, Carbohydrate 23 grams, Fat 15 grams, Fiber 3 grams, Protein 3 grams, SaturatedFat 6 grams, Sodium 2 milligrams, Sugar 18 grams, TransFat 0 grams

ORANGE CRISPS



Orange Crisps image

These ultra-thin, crisp cookies are a snap to make and have a fortune cookie-inspired flavor. Serve alongside a homemade or purchased fruit salad to increase your fruit servings for the day while still satisfying your sweet tooth. To make ahead: Store cookies in an airtight container, with parchment or wax paper between layers, for up to 2 days. INGREDIENT NOTE: White whole-wheat flour is light in color and flavor but has the same nutritional properties as regular whole-wheat flour. It can be ordered from the King Arthur Flour Baker's Catalogue at shop.bakerscatalogue.com. Whole-wheat pastry flour can be substituted. Find whole-wheat pastry flour in the natural-foods section of large supermarkets and natural-foods stores.

Provided by Sandi From CA

Categories     Dessert

Time 40m

Yield 1 dozen,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/2 cup white whole wheat flour (see Note) or 1/2 cup whole wheat pastry flour (see Note)
1/3 cup sugar
1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ted
1/2 teaspoon freshly grated orange zest
2 tablespoons orange juice
2 teaspoons v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Position racks in upper and lower thirds of oven; preheat to 300°F.
  • Coat 2 large baking sheets with cooking spray.
  • Mix flour, sugar, butter, orange zest, orange juice and vanilla in a medium bowl until smooth.
  • Spread 1 tablespoon of batter into a 2 1/2-inch circle on the prepared baking sheet.
  • Repeat with the remaining batter, making 6 cookies per baking sheet, spacing them about 4 inches apart.
  • Bake the cookies until lightly browned around the edges, switching the pans back to front and top to bottom once halfway through, 16 to 18 minutes.
  • Immediately and carefully transfer the cookies from the pan to a wire rack using a thin metal spatula. Let cool completely.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 151.1, Fat 7.9, SaturatedFat 4.9, Cholesterol 20.3, Sodium 1.7, Carbohydrate 19.1, Fiber 1.2, Sugar 11.7, Protein 1.5

CINNAMON CRISPS



Cinnamon Crisps image

I first tried this recipe when I still lived at home. My dad especially loved them.-Sarah Bueckert, Austin, Manitoba

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 40m

Yield 2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 package (1/4 ounce) active dry yeast
1-1/4 cups warm 2% milk (110° to 115°)
1/4 cup sugar
1/4 cup shortening
1 egg
1 teaspoon salt
4 cups all-purpose flour
FILLING:
1/2 cup sugar
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up butter, melted
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
TOPPING:
1/4 cup butter, melted
1 cup sugar
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 cup chopped pecans

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, dissolve yeast in warm milk. Add the sugar, shortening, egg, salt and 2 cups flour; beat on medium speed for 3 minutes. Stir in enough remaining flour to form a soft dough., Turn onto a floured surface; knead until smooth and elastic, about 6-8 minutes. Place in a greased bowl, turning once to grease top. Cover and let rise until doubled, about 1 hour., Combine filling ingredients; set aside. Punch dough down; divide in half. On a floured surface, roll each portion into a 12-in. square. Spread filling over dough. Roll up tightly jelly-roll style; pinch to seal., Cut into 1-in. slices; place on greased baking sheets (four slices per sheet). Cover with waxed paper; flatten slices with palm of hand into 3-in. circles. Cover and let rise until doubled, about 30 minutes., Cover with waxed paper and flatten or roll into 5-in. circles. Brush with butter. Combine the sugar, cinnamon and pecans; sprinkle over butter. Cover with waxed paper; roll or flatten again. Discard waxed paper., Bake at 400° for 10-12 minutes or until browned.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 229 calories, Fat 8g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 20mg cholesterol, Sodium 137mg sodium, Carbohydrate 36g carbohydrate (20g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 3g protein.

ORANGE CRISPIES



Orange Crispies image

When I want to drop a little sunshine into my cookie jar, I bake up a double batch of these citrusy and sweet treats. -Ruth Gladstone, Brunswick, Maryland

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 25m

Yield 3-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 cup shortening
1 cup sugar
1 large egg, room temperature
1-1/2 teaspoons orange extract
1/2 teaspoon salt
1-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
Sugar or orange-colored sugar

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, cream shortening and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the egg, extract and salt. Add flour; mix well. Drop rounded tablespoonfuls of dough 2 in. apart onto ungreased baking sheets., Bake at 375° until edges begin to brown, about 10 minutes. Cool for 1-2 minutes; remove from pans to wire racks. Sprinkle warm cookies with sugar.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 158 calories, Fat 9g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 10mg cholesterol, Sodium 59mg sodium, Carbohydrate 16g carbohydrate (9g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 1g protein.
